In Las Vegas for SEMA, Ford revealed the all-electric F-100 Eluminator concept—a zero-tailpipe-emissions demonstration truck powered by the all-new Ford Performance Parts Eluminator electric crate motor that customers can now buy online.

At the 2016 Consumer Electronics Show (CES) this week in Las Vegas, Volvo is revealing that it is developing intelligent, high bandwidth, streaming capabilities with its technology partner, Ericsson, for autonomous Volvos. Autonomous drive will bring a paradigm shift to mobile net demands.
